Tân Hiệp is a small rural district in southern Vietnam.

History

On 2 January 1963, the Bloodstone Unit readied their unit at the reserve base in Tân Hiệp before their mission. As they all boarded the helicopter flown by Zenia, the unit discussed their plans with two fellow soldiers in the United States Armed Forces. However, their true intentions were to make contact with the Templar mole Cooper and bring him in for their leader Boris Pash to interrogate.[1]
